Art Center Sponsors Giant Garbage Sale BOUNTIFUL a giant garage sale to Art benefit the Bountiful-Davi- s Center, will be held this spring on the grounds of the Art Center, 2175 South Main, Bountiful. The date is tentatively scheduled for Saturday, May 19. Begin saving all old clothing. Garbage-Revisited- , books, jewelry, furniture, appliances, dishes and other treasures for donation to Garbage Revis- This will be a great opportunity to clean out the basement ited. or garage while supporting the local art center as well. For more information, call the Art Center at 581-882- 0.
